How many watts does a set of ground solar panels have?
The power output of a solar panel is measured in watts (W) or kilowatts (kW). The amount of power produced by a solar panel depends on various factors such as type of solar panel, size, efficiency rate, average lifespan, number of modules.

The impact of 2 hours of energy storage on power generation
By smoothing out the peaks and troughs in energy production and consumption, two-hour storage allows for greater stability in energy supply, making it feasible to rely on renewables as a primary energy source.
